vb6 vsflexgrid 导出
时间: 2023-10-12 10:03:11 浏览: 145
在VB6中,可以使用VBFlexGrid控件来导出数据。要将VBFlexGrid中的数据导出为Excel文件,可以按照以下步骤进行操作:
1. 首先,确保已经在VB6中添加了VBFlexGrid控件。
2. 创建一个新的Excel对象,使用CreateObject函数来实现:
```vb
Dim ExcelApp As Object
Set ExcelApp = CreateObject("Excel.Application")
```
3. 添加一个新的工作簿,并设置它为活动工作簿:
```vb
ExcelApp.Workbooks.Add
ExcelApp.Workbooks(1).Activate
```
4. 遍历VBFlexGrid控件中的行和列,并将数据写入Excel工作簿中:
```vb
Dim i As Integer, j As Integer
For i = 0 To VBFlexGrid.Rows - 1
For j = 0 To VBFlexGrid.Cols - 1
ExcelApp.Cells(i + 1, j + 1).Value = VBFlexGrid.TextMatrix(i, j)
Next j
Next i
```
5. 设置Excel应用程序的Visible属性为True,以便将Excel界面显示出来:
```vb
ExcelApp.Visible = True
```
这样,用户就可以在Excel中看到导出的数据了。
6. 最后,记得在程序结束时释放Excel对象:
```vb
Set ExcelApp = Nothing
```
通过以上步骤,我们可以将VBFlexGrid控件中的数据导出为Excel文件。请注意,这只是一个简单的示例,您可以根据实际需要进行修改和改进。
阅读全文